DAQ express is broken (cDAQ-9172 9481 )

Hello,

 

I am a reasonably experienced labview user and am running Labview 8.5.1. on several machines.

On the particular machine I wish to use this hardware on I have connected a cDAQ-9172 using USB with a NI 9481 relay switch.

 

The hardware shows up when connected and using automatiion explorer I can turn on and off the individual relays without a problem.

 

Now in Labview itself I drag DAQ express to my block diagram, double click and the hardware configurator appears.

I can go to generate digital output and again control the relays manually beautifully.

 

Now here comes the problem: when I press OK, the window returns to the block diagram but ... the DAQ express does not update.

It has no terminals I do see the "updating bar" complete to 100% but the DAQ does not work.

 

In my other 2 labview installations on two other machines I do not have this problem, but I cannot switch computers.

 

I would really appreciate any help you might have.


I already "repaired" the labview installation with the cds but it did not help.

Hello Peter,

 

Sometime we have seen similar issues with express VIs when certain behind-the-scenes components get "out of whack" for lack of a better phrase.  Do other Express VI's cause the same problem?  Also, if you create a task in MAX and save it, then place a task constant on your LabVIEW block diagram, select your task, right click on the constant and select "Generate Code", does it successfully generate LabVIEW code?
